Loading... # 准备工作 1. 下载 OpenSSL 源码 * 访问 [OpenSSL 官方源码下载页面](https://openssl-library.org/source/) 下载最新版本的源码包。 2. 准备 Visual Studio * 确保安装了 Visual Studio,并配置了构建环境。本文使用的是 **Visual Studio 2022**。 3. 安装 Perl * 如果机器上未配置 Perl 环境,可以通过 [Strawberry Perl 官网](https://strawberryperl.com/) 下载并安装适合的版本。 > **提示**:本文环境较为完善,如缺少相关工具,请根据需要安装。 # 编译步骤 打开 Visual Studio 提供的构建工具命令行(例如 x64 Native Tools Command Prompt for VS 2022)。切换到 ## OpenSSL 源码目录 使用 `cd` 命令进入 OpenSSL 源码解压后的目录。例如: ```bash cd E:\Code\libs\openssl ``` ## 执行配置命令 在 OpenSSL 目录下,运行以下配置命令:`perl configure VC-WIN64A no-asm` > 说明: > > * `VC-WIN64A` 指定目标平台为 64 位 Windows。 > * `no-asm` 选项用于禁用汇编优化,适用于编译过程中可能遇到的某些兼容性问题。  ## 执行编译命令 运行以下命令开始编译:`nmake` > 提示:编译过程可能需要一些时间,请耐心等待。 > 这里可能需要等待一会儿  ## 生成并安装 运行以下命令完成生成和安装:`nmake install`  # 总结 通过以上步骤, OpenSSL 的配置、编译和安装基本上就是这个流程。确保相关工具版本匹配,若遇到错误提示,可根据具体提示信息调整配置或环境设置。 后续开发可能需要用到的dll或者lib文件,就可以去源码路径里面找了。  © 允许规范转载 打赏 赞赏作者 支付宝微信 赞 如果觉得我的文章对你有用,请随意赞赏
2 条评论
这个是为了获取dll文件????有啥作用吗?
可以得到dll,有些地方会用到。